一、單選題
1). 在邏輯運算中,3種運算符的優先級別依次排列爲( )
.>.>.
.>.>.
.>.>.
.>.>.
正確答案:A
2). 數據處理的最小單位是( )
A.數據
B.數據元素
C.數據項
D.數據結構
正確答案:C
3). 刪除表s中字段c的SQL命令是( )
RTABLEsDELETEc
RTABLEsDROPc
TETABLEsDELETEc
TETABLEsDROPc
正確答案:B
答案解析:修改表結構的命令是ALTERTABLE,刪除表中的字段、索引及有效性規則、錯誤提示信息及默認值的格式爲:ALTERTABLE[DROP[COLUMN]][DROPPRIMARYKEYTAG][DROPUNIQUETAG][DROPCHECK],其中[DROP[COLUMN]]刪除指定的字段;[DROPPRIMARYKEY]刪除主索引;[DROPUNIQUETAG]刪除候選索引;[DROPCHECK]刪除有效性規則。因此本題選B。
4). 對於表單及控件的絕大多數屬性,其類型通常是固定的,通常Caption屬性只用來接收( )
A.數值型數據
B.字符型數據
C.邏輯型數據
D.以上數據類型都可以
正確答案:B
5). MODIFYSTRUCTURE命令的功能是( )。
A.修改記錄值
B.修改表結構
C.修改數據庫結構
D.修改數據庫或表結構
正確答案:B
答案解析:在命令窗口輸入MODIFYSTRUCTURE命令,則打開表設計器,對錶結構進行修改;修改數據庫的命令是MODIFYDATABASE:修改記錄值的命令是REPLACE。
6). 視圖設計器中含有的、但查詢設計器中卻沒有的選項卡是( )
A.篩選
B.排序依據
C.分組依據
D.更新條件
正確答案:D
答案解析:查詢設計器中沒有“更新條件”選項卡,視圖設計器中有。
二、簡單應用題
在考生文件夾下完成如下簡單應用:
程序文件中SQL SELECT語句的功能是查詢目前用於3個項目的零件(零件名稱),並將結果按升序存 人文本文件中。給出的SQL SELECT語句中在第1、3、5行各有一處錯誤,請改正並運行程序(不得增、刪語句或短語,也不得改變語句行)。
2.在考生文件夾下創建一個表單,表單名和表單文件名均爲,如下圖所示,其中包含一個標籤(Label1)、一個文本框(Text1)和一個命令按鈕(Command1)。然後按相關要求完成相應操作。
(1)如圖所示設置表單、標籤和命令按鈕的Caption屬性。
(2)設置“確定”按鈕的Click事件代碼,使得表單運行時單擊該按鈕能夠完成如下功能:從“項目信息”、“零件信息”和“使用零件”表中查詢指定項目所使用零件的詳細信息,查詢結果依次包含零件號、零件名稱、數量、單價四項內容,各記錄按零件號升序排序,並將檢查結果存放在以項目號爲文件名的表中,如指定項目號sl,則生成文件。最後執行表單,並依次查詢項目sl和s3所用零件的.詳細信息。
參考答案
【考點分析】本大題主要考查的知識點是:修改程序使程序可以正確運行,表單的建立及屬性的設置。
【解題思路】打開程序,將錯誤的語句修改正確。新建報表嚮導完成報表。
(1)【操作步驟】
打開考生文件夾下的程序文件,並按題目的要求進行改錯,修改完成後運行程序文件,如圖3.72所示。
(2)【操作步驟】
步驟1:在命令窗口輸入:Create form formone,按下回車鍵建立一個表單,通過表單控件工具欄按題目要求爲表單添加控件。在“屬性”對話框中,設置表單的Name屬性爲for- mone,設置其Caption屬性爲“簡單應用”;設置標籤的Cap—tion屬性爲“項目號”;設置命令按鈕的屬性爲“確定”。
步驟2:雙擊命令按鈕,編寫其Click事件代碼如下:
X=e
a=”SELECT零件信息.零件號,零件信息.零件名稱,零件信息.單價,使用零件.數量;
FROM零件信息,使用零件;
WHERE零件信息.零件號=使用零件.零件號and使用零件.項目號=x;
ORDER BY零件信息.零件號INTO TABLE”+x&a
步驟3:單擊工具欄中的“運行”按鈕,分別在文本框中輸入sl和s3,單擊“確定”按鈕。